The Wells Mountain
The Wells Mountain is a peak in Gamble Township, Lycoming County, Pennsylvania and has an elevation of 1,932 feet. The Wells Mountain is situated nearby to the hamlet Calvert, as well as near North Eldred.Places in the Area

Balls Mills
Hamlet
Balls Mills is an unincorporated community on Route 973 in Hepburn Township, Lycoming County, Pennsylvania. It is located seven miles north of Williamsport on Mill Creek, which flows southwest into the Lycoming Creek. Balls Mills is situated 4½ miles southwest of The Wells Mountain.
